Como evitar erros comuns ao configurar frete complexo no WooCommerce?
Por mais de 15 anos no universo da Tecnologia e Soluções Digitais, com foco intenso em otimização de e-commerce, eu vi inúmeras lojas virtuais de WordPress prosperarem, mas também testemunhei muitas estagnarem ou até falirem por uma razão surpreendentemente comum: a configuração incorreta ou negligenciada do frete. É um detalhe que, no papel, parece trivial, mas na prática, é um dos pilares mais complexos e críticos para a satisfação do cliente e a saúde financeira de qualquer loja WooCommerce.
O ponto de dor que muitos lojistas enfrentam é palpável. Você já se viu diante de um cliente furioso por um valor de frete incorreto no checkout? Ou, pior ainda, teve que arcar com custos de envio muito acima do que foi cobrado, corroendo sua margem de lucro? A frustração de tentar equilibrar a competitividade do frete com a sustentabilidade do negócio é uma batalha constante, especialmente quando se lida com produtos de diferentes tamanhos, pesos, destinos e necessidades de entrega.
Neste artigo, não vamos apenas listar os problemas. Minha promessa é guiá-lo através de um framework acionável, baseado em minha experiência prática e em estudos de caso reais, para que você possa entender as armadilhas do frete complexo no WooCommerce e, mais importante, aprender a evitá-las. Prepare-se para insights de especialista, passos detalhados e um entendimento profundo que transformará a maneira como você gerencia o envio em sua loja.
Entendendo a Arquitetura do Frete no WooCommerce: Zonas, Métodos e Classes
Antes de mergulharmos nos erros, é fundamental solidificar a base. O sistema de frete do WooCommerce é poderoso, mas sua flexibilidade vem com uma curva de aprendizado. Ele é construído sobre três pilares principais: Zonas de Entrega, Métodos de Envio e Classes de Envio.
- Zonas de Entrega: São regiões geográficas onde você define regras de frete específicas. Pode ser um país, um estado, uma cidade ou até mesmo um código postal. A ordem em que você as configura e a especificidade de cada uma são cruciais.
- Métodos de Envio: Dentro de cada zona, você pode adicionar um ou mais métodos, como 'Frete Grátis', 'Preço Fixo' ou 'Retirada Local'. Plugins adicionais podem expandir isso para frete por peso, dimensão, transportadora, etc.
- Classes de Envio: Permitem agrupar produtos com características de envio semelhantes (ex: 'Pequeno e Leve', 'Grande e Pesado', 'Frágil'). Isso é vital para calcular custos diferenciados para itens variados no mesmo carrinho.
A interação entre esses três elementos é onde a complexidade surge e onde os erros se escondem. Sem um planejamento claro, é fácil criar conflitos ou cenários onde o frete não é calculado corretamente.

Erro 1: Ignorar a Ordem de Processamento das Zonas de Entrega
Este é, sem dúvida, um dos erros mais insidiosos. O WooCommerce processa as Zonas de Entrega de cima para baixo. Isso significa que a zona mais específica deve estar sempre acima das zonas mais amplas. Se você tem uma zona para 'São Paulo (estado)' e outra para 'Brasil', e uma encomenda é para um endereço em São Paulo, qual regra será aplicada?
Se 'Brasil' estiver acima de 'São Paulo', o sistema pode aplicar a regra mais genérica primeiro e parar por aí, ignorando sua regra específica para o estado. Eu vi esse erro inúmeras vezes em lojas que tentam oferecer frete diferenciado para capitais ou regiões metropolitanas.
Como Evitar: A Regra da Especificidade
- Priorize a Especificidade: Sempre coloque as zonas mais específicas (ex: CEPs, cidades, estados) no topo da lista. Zonas mais amplas (países, continentes) devem vir por último.
- Revise a Ordem: Vá em WooCommerce > Configurações > Entrega > Zonas de Entrega. Arraste e solte as zonas para reordená-las.
- Teste Exaustivamente: Faça pedidos de teste com endereços em diferentes zonas para garantir que a regra correta seja aplicada.
Na minha experiência, a ordem das zonas de entrega é a pedra angular de qualquer configuração de frete complexo. Ignorá-la é como construir uma casa sem alicerces sólidos.
Erro 2: Configuração Incorreta de Classes de Envio por Produto
As classes de envio são a espinha dorsal para lidar com produtos de tamanhos, pesos ou fragilidades diferentes. No entanto, a confusão surge quando as classes não são atribuídas corretamente aos produtos ou quando os custos associados a essas classes não são bem definidos nos métodos de envio.
Por exemplo, uma loja que vende tanto joias leves quanto esculturas pesadas precisa de classes de envio distintas. Se a escultura for atribuída à classe 'Pequeno e Leve' por engano, ou se o método de envio não tiver um custo específico para a classe 'Grande e Pesado', o cálculo final será impreciso.
Como Evitar: Mapeamento Preciso de Produtos e Classes
- Crie Classes Claras: Defina classes de envio que realmente representem as categorias de envio dos seus produtos (ex: 'Pequeno', 'Médio', 'Grande', 'Pesado', 'Frágil').
- Atribua Corretamente: Certifique-se de que cada produto (ou variação) tenha a classe de envio correta atribuída em suas configurações. Use a edição em massa para grandes volumes.
- Defina Custos por Classe: Dentro de cada método de envio (ex: Preço Fixo), configure os custos específicos para cada classe de envio. Lembre-se que o WooCommerce calculará o custo do frete com base na classe mais cara do carrinho, ou você pode usar fórmulas mais complexas com plugins.
Erro 3: Não Testar Exaustivamente Todas as Condições de Frete
Este é um erro de processo, não de configuração. Muitos lojistas configuram o frete e fazem um ou dois testes superficiais. No entanto, um sistema de frete complexo tem dezenas, senão centenas, de combinações possíveis: diferentes produtos, quantidades, endereços, cupons, etc.
A falta de testes abrangentes leva a surpresas desagradáveis para o cliente e para o lojista. De acordo com um estudo da Baymard Institute, custos de envio inesperados ou muito altos são a principal razão para abandono de carrinho. Leia mais sobre abandono de carrinho aqui.
Como Evitar: Criar um Plano de Testes Robusto
- Crie Cenários de Teste: Elabore uma planilha com diferentes combinações de produtos (com e sem classes de envio), quantidades, endereços de entrega (em diferentes zonas), cupons de frete grátis e limites de valor de compra.
- Simule Pedidos: Faça pedidos de teste reais usando uma conta de cliente simulada para cada cenário. Anote os valores de frete calculados e compare-os com os esperados.
- Monitore Pós-Lançamento: Mesmo após o lançamento, peça a amigos ou clientes beta para testarem o checkout e reportarem qualquer anomalia.
| Cenário de Teste | Valor Esperado | Valor Calculado | Status |
|---|---|---|---|
| Produto A (Pequeno) para SP | R$ 15,00 | R$ 15,00 | OK |
| Produto B (Pesado) para RJ | R$ 45,00 | R$ 45,00 | OK |
| A+B para MG com Cupom | R$ 50,00 | R$ 60,00 | ERRO: Cupom não aplicado |
| Frete Grátis acima de R$200 | R$ 0,00 | R$ 0,00 | OK |
Erro 4: Subestimar a Complexidade do Frete por Peso e Dimensão
Quando seus produtos variam muito em peso ou dimensão, o método de preço fixo simples não funciona. Plugins de frete por peso/dimensão são essenciais, mas sua configuração é onde muitos tropeçam. A matemática pode ser enganosa, e pequenas imprecisões nos dados dos produtos podem levar a grandes discrepâncias no custo final.
Eu já vi lojas perderem milhares de reais por mês porque o plugin de frete por peso não estava configurado para considerar o volume cúbico, ou porque as dimensões dos produtos não estavam atualizadas, resultando em embalagens maiores do que o calculado e, consequentemente, fretes mais caros.
Como Evitar: Precisão nos Dados e Configuração Detalhada
- Dados de Produto Precisos: Insira o peso e as dimensões (comprimento, largura, altura) exatos para CADA produto e variação. Isso é não negociável.
- Escolha o Plugin Certo: Invista em um plugin robusto de frete por peso/dimensão que permita regras flexíveis, tabelas de preço por faixa de peso/dimensão e até mesmo cálculos volumétricos.
- Entenda as Fórmulas: Compreenda como o plugin calcula o custo (ex: maior peso, soma dos pesos, cálculo cúbico). Configure as tabelas de preço com faixas de peso/dimensão que correspondam às suas transportadoras.

Erro 5: Falha na Integração com Transportadoras e Soluções Externas
Para muitas lojas, especialmente no Brasil, a integração com Correios, grandes transportadoras ou gateways de frete como Melhor Envio ou Frenet é crucial. O erro aqui geralmente reside em: 1) não configurar corretamente as credenciais da API, 2) não mapear os serviços das transportadoras para os métodos de envio do WooCommerce, ou 3) ignorar as particularidades de cada integração.
Um exemplo clássico é quando o lojista esquece de ativar o modo de produção da API após os testes, ou quando os códigos de serviço da transportadora não batem com o que o plugin espera, resultando em erros ou em opções de frete não aparecendo para o cliente.
Estudo de Caso: Como a 'Casa do Artesão' Resolveu Seus Problemas de Integração
A Casa do Artesão, uma e-commerce de produtos artesanais com peças de diferentes tamanhos e pesos, enfrentava uma alta taxa de abandono de carrinho devido a erros no cálculo de frete e opções de entrega limitadas. Ao implementar o ciclo de revisão de integração que descrevi acima, eles conseguiram identificar que as credenciais da API de sua principal transportadora estavam desatualizadas e que os serviços de entrega não estavam mapeados corretamente para as zonas de entrega específicas. Ao corrigir isso e revalidar todas as integrações, eles viram uma redução de 25% no abandono de carrinho e um aumento de 15% nas vendas em 3 meses. Isso resultou em clientes mais felizes e uma operação de envio mais eficiente.
- Verifique Credenciais da API: As chaves e tokens fornecidos pelas transportadoras ou gateways de frete devem ser inseridos com precisão e atualizados sempre que necessário.
- Mapeie Serviços: Certifique-se de que os serviços oferecidos pela transportadora (ex: PAC, SEDEX, transportadora A Expressa) estejam corretamente mapeados para os métodos de envio que você deseja oferecer no WooCommerce.
- Considere Custo x Benefício: Avalie se a integração direta com múltiplas transportadoras é a melhor opção, ou se um gateway de frete que consolida várias transportadoras (como Melhor Envio) simplificaria sua operação.
Erro 6: Descuidar das Configurações Fiscais e Impostos no Frete
No Brasil, a complexidade fiscal é notória. Muitos lojistas esquecem que o frete pode ter incidência de impostos (ICMS, por exemplo), ou que a base de cálculo do imposto pode incluir o valor do frete. Configurações fiscais incorretas não apenas geram problemas com o fisco, mas também distorcem o custo final do produto para o cliente.
O WooCommerce permite configurar impostos para o frete, mas é preciso entender as particularidades da sua região e do seu regime tributário. Um erro comum é simplesmente não ativar a opção de imposto sobre o frete, ou associá-lo a uma classe de imposto errada.
Como Evitar: Consulta Contábil e Configuração Precisa
- Consulte seu Contador: Antes de tudo, entenda as leis fiscais aplicáveis ao frete na sua localidade e para o seu tipo de produto/serviço.
- Configure Impostos no WooCommerce: Vá em WooCommerce > Configurações > Imposto. Ative os impostos e configure as taxas.
- Imposto sobre o Frete: Na seção de opções de imposto, certifique-se de que 'Imposto sobre o frete' esteja configurado corretamente (ex: 'Baseado no endereço de envio do cliente' e uma taxa de imposto apropriada para o frete).
Como o guru do e-commerce Neil Patel costuma dizer, 'ignorância fiscal não é desculpa'. A conformidade é tão importante quanto a eficiência no frete.
Erro 7: Negligenciar a Comunicação Clara com o Cliente sobre Frete
Mesmo com uma configuração de frete impecável, a falta de comunicação clara pode levar à frustração do cliente. Isso inclui não informar prazos de entrega realistas, não explicar custos adicionais (se houver) ou não fornecer rastreamento de forma acessível.
O cliente quer transparência. Se ele não entender por que o frete é X ou por que levará Y dias, a chance de abandono ou de um feedback negativo aumenta drasticamente.
Como Evitar: Transparência e Informação Constante
- Prazos Realistas: Comunique claramente os prazos de entrega estimados no carrinho, checkout e na página do produto. Considere o tempo de processamento do pedido além do tempo de trânsito.
- Políticas de Frete Claras: Tenha uma página de 'Política de Frete' ou 'Perguntas Frequentes sobre Entrega' detalhada no seu site, explicando as opções, custos, prazos e procedimentos em caso de problemas.
- Rastreamento Acessível: Forneça o código de rastreamento de forma automática via e-mail e/ou em um painel de cliente acessível na sua loja.

Estratégias Avançadas para Otimização e Prevenção de Erros
Além de evitar os erros comuns, um especialista busca a otimização contínua. Aqui estão algumas estratégias avançadas que eu implemento em meus projetos:
- Auditoria Periódica: Realize auditorias completas nas suas configurações de frete a cada 6-12 meses, ou sempre que houver mudanças significativas em sua linha de produtos, transportadoras ou leis fiscais.
- Otimização de Embalagens: Considere o impacto da embalagem no custo do frete. Embalagens padronizadas e otimizadas para os produtos podem reduzir significativamente os custos de envio e simplificar os cálculos.
- Regras de Frete Condicionais: Use plugins que permitem regras de frete altamente condicionais, baseadas em grupos de usuários, categorias de produtos, métodos de pagamento, etc., para oferecer frete ainda mais personalizado.
- Integração com ERP/CRM: Para lojas maiores, integrar o sistema de frete do WooCommerce com um ERP ou CRM pode automatizar o processo de envio, rastreamento e gestão de estoque, minimizando erros manuais.
- Análise de Dados de Frete: Monitore constantemente os custos de frete versus o que você cobra, as taxas de abandono de carrinho relacionadas ao frete e os feedbacks dos clientes. Use esses dados para refinar suas estratégias.
| Métrica | Antes da Otimização | Depois da Otimização |
|---|---|---|
| Abandono de Carrinho (Frete) | 18% | 10% |
| Margem de Lucro (Frete) | -5% | +2% |
| Tempo de Configuração (Frete) | 8h/mês | 2h/mês |
| Satisfação do Cliente (Frete) | 7/10 | 9/10 |
Perguntas Frequentes (FAQ)
O que devo fazer se meu frete grátis não estiver funcionando no WooCommerce? Primeiro, verifique as condições da sua configuração de frete grátis: se há um valor mínimo de pedido, um cupom necessário ou restrições de zona de entrega. A ordem das zonas de entrega também é crucial; uma zona mais genérica sem frete grátis pode estar sobrepondo sua regra específica. Teste com um usuário simulado e verifique os logs do WooCommerce se o problema persistir.
Posso configurar diferentes transportadoras para diferentes zonas de entrega no WooCommerce? Sim, você pode. Dentro de cada Zona de Entrega, você pode adicionar e configurar os Métodos de Envio específicos que deseja oferecer para aquela região. Isso permite que você use, por exemplo, os Correios para uma região e uma transportadora local para outra, otimizando custos e prazos.
Como lido com produtos digitais e físicos no mesmo carrinho em relação ao frete? O WooCommerce, por padrão, não cobra frete para produtos digitais. Se um carrinho contém produtos físicos e digitais, o frete será calculado apenas para os itens físicos. Certifique-se de que seus produtos digitais estão marcados como 'Virtual' nas configurações do produto para que o sistema de frete os ignore corretamente.
Qual a melhor forma de oferecer frete por peso e por dimensão ao mesmo tempo? Geralmente, você precisará de um plugin robusto de frete que ofereça essa funcionalidade. Muitos plugins avançados permitem configurar regras baseadas em uma combinação de peso e dimensões (cálculo volumétrico). É vital que você insira os dados de peso e dimensão precisos para todos os produtos para que esses cálculos funcionem corretamente.
É possível ter frete grátis apenas para certos produtos ou categorias? Sim, mas isso geralmente requer um plugin de frete mais avançado que permita regras condicionais. Você pode configurar uma regra de frete grátis que se aplica apenas se todos os produtos no carrinho pertencerem a uma categoria específica, ou se um produto específico estiver no carrinho. A complexidade aumenta, então teste rigorosamente.
Leitura Recomendada
- Professor Particular: 7 Passos para um Site que Atrai e Converte Alunos
- 5 Estratégias Essenciais para Proteger Dados de Clientes e Evitar Vazamentos LGPD
- Copy Não Converte Leads? 7 Passos para Revitalizar Sua Landing Page
- Monetização de Podcasts em Rádios Online: 7 Estratégias para Manter e Crescer sua Audiência
- Dropshipping: 5 Estratégias Para Evitar Produtos Saturados na Mineração
Principais Pontos e Considerações Finais
Configurar frete complexo no WooCommerce não é uma tarefa para amadores. É um processo que exige atenção aos detalhes, conhecimento técnico e uma compreensão profunda das necessidades do seu negócio e dos seus clientes. Os erros que discutimos aqui são comuns, mas totalmente evitáveis com a abordagem e o planejamento corretos.
- Priorize a Ordem das Zonas: Sempre do mais específico para o mais genérico.
- Mapeie Classes de Envio: Atribua e configure classes de envio com precisão para cada produto.
- Teste, Teste, Teste: Crie um plano de testes abrangente para todas as suas condições de frete.
- Dados de Produto Precisos: Peso e dimensões exatas são fundamentais para cálculos de frete.
- Integração Impecável: Verifique credenciais e mapeamentos de serviços com suas transportadoras.
- Conformidade Fiscal: Não negligencie os impostos sobre o frete.
- Comunicação Transparente: Mantenha seu cliente sempre informado sobre prazos e custos.
Lembre-se, um sistema de frete bem configurado não é apenas uma conveniência; é uma ferramenta poderosa para aumentar a satisfação do cliente, reduzir o abandono de carrinho e, em última análise, impulsionar o crescimento do seu e-commerce. Não hesite em investir tempo e recursos para acertar isso. Sua loja e seus clientes agradecerão.





Comentários
Deixe um comentário abaixo. Seu e-mail não será publicado. Campos obrigatórios marcados com *